Understanding Storm Damage to Ridge Tiles
Ridge tiles play a critical role in protecting the roof by sealing the peak of a pitched roof and preventing water ingress. When a ridge tile is dislodged, especially after a storm, it can lead to further damage if not promptly resecured.
Steps for Reaffixing a Ridge Tile
The repair process for securing a dislodged ridge tile includes:
- Inspection: Assessing the extent of the damage to the ridge tile and surrounding roof area.
- Removing Loose Debris: Clearing any old mortar, dirt, or debris from the tile bed.
- Rebedding the Ridge Tile: Using new mortar or a dry ridge fixing system to secure the tile in place.
- Reaffixing the Dislodged Roof Tile: Ensuring proper alignment and sealing any gaps to prevent leaks.
- Final Checks: Verifying the stability of the repaired section and ensuring all tiles are secure.
Challenges for Roof Repairs in Broadstairs
Being a coastal town in Kent, Broadstairs experiences strong winds and salty air, which can accelerate wear and tear on roofing materials. Using weather-resistant mortar or upgrading to a dry ridge system can provide better long-term durability.
Materials Required for the Repair
For a secure repair, the following materials may be needed:
- Roofing mortar (for traditional fixing) or a dry ridge kit (for a maintenance-free option).
- Roofing nails and fixings.
- Sealant for additional waterproofing.
Estimated Costs and Repair Time
The cost of reaffixing a ridge tile and securing a displaced roof tile varies based on accessibility and materials:
- Basic ridge tile reaffixing: £100 – £250
- Full mortar repointing for ridge tiles: £300 – £600
- Upgrading to a dry ridge system: £700 – £1,500
The repair is typically completed within a few hours, provided there are no additional structural issues.
